Nazca (TV series)

Miura Kyoji, a dedicated kendo student, discovers that his instructor, Tate Masanari, is a reincarnated Inca warrior named Yawaru who wishes to destroy the world to purify it.

As Yawaru gathers other awakened spirits such as from Kyoji's friends & enemies to give him ever more power, Kyoji faces conflicting loyalties; he must decide if he is merely a vessel for the reincarnated soul, destined to fulfill a role given to him and destroy a person he liked and respected in order to save the world, or if he is a free individual who can bring Masanari to his senses and break the cycle of rebirth and human possession.

They all travel to Asuka to release or prevent Iryatesse, a source of power & energy for all that lives on Earth.

Tate/Yawaru plans to release Iryatesse in order to create his ideal world, which will also cause the deaths of millions.

Two clips from episode 3 of Nazca are used in the opening titles of the American sitcom Malcolm in the Middle.
